Salary for Farm Workers in Luxembourg
Important correction:
Farmworker jobs in Luxembourg do not pay €34 per hour. That rate applies to highly skilled professionals, not agricultural labor.
Actual Farm Worker Pay
- Hourly Wage: €13–€17 per hour
- Monthly Salary: €2,200–€2,900 (gross, full-time)
- Overtime: Paid or compensated depending on contract
- Net savings: High, due to accommodation often being provided
Luxembourg has one of the highest minimum wages in the EU, making even farm work financially stable compared to many European countries.

Visa & Work Permit Process (Non-EU Citizens)
Luxembourg uses a strict but clear employer-led process.
Step-by-Step
1. Job Offer
- You must receive a signed employment contract
2. Vacancy Declaration (ADEM)
- Employer proves no EU worker is available
3. Temporary Authorization to Stay
- Employer applies on your behalf
4. Type D Visa (if required)
- Apply at Luxembourg embassy/consulate
5. Arrival & Medical Check
- Mandatory health screening
6. Residence Permit
- Required if staying over 90 days
Required Documents
- Valid passport
- Signed employment contract
- CV
- Proof of accommodation (or employer letter)
- Health insurance proof
- Criminal record certificate
- Medical certificate
- Translated documents (French/German/English)
